The Salem Lady Wildcats dropped their conference road game at Freeburg 44-31.  Salem had opportunities but couldn’t score consistently and also put the Midgets on the free throw line too many times as Freeburg was 17-of-29 from the line while Salem was just 6-of-8.  Kale Benjamin led Salem with 10, Lauren Burge added 7.  The Lady Cats host Centralia tomorrow starting with the JV game at 3 and the varsity at 4:30 as part of Mega Day/Pink Out at B.E. Sandoval honored their seniors last night and dominated Webber 58-31.  Amiya Ray got her 18th double/double of the season going for 30 points and 12 rebounds.  Jena Howell added 13 and Maddie Starr 7.  It’s the 18th win of the year for the Lady Blackhawks.
